Authorities and Veterans make an agreement

Published: June 29, 2016
Share
SHARE

veterani_bl”The representatives of veterans’ association were seemingly happy after the meeting, because for the first time they were treated as they deserve to be treated” said Nermin Bise, a representative of the Council of counsel.

“We finally got the treatment that we deserve. The resolution of what we were trying to adopt is starting to be realized, this is confirmed by today’s conclusions,” said Bise.

The Minister of the Sarajevo Canton Government for Veterans Muharem Fišo stressed that it is necessary to have a single registry of fighters, but before that we should make a revision of the lists of those who receive veteran supplements, where there are about 200,000 people.

However, the main topic of the meeting was the status of demobilized soldiers because of how the Law on the Rights of Veterans and Members of Their Families of 2010 states that demobilized soldiers do not have laws to protect them.

“The fighters first pointed out the need to create a registry of fighters. That is why the Ministry of Labour FBiH forwarded to the Parliamentary procedure a decision which will finally regulate the creation of a single register of fighters,” said Minister Bukvarević.

In the next 30 days all cantonal assemblies must declare on the draft law on veterans’ associations

“The new law on the rights of veterans and their family members will be aligned with the health care of all veterans and their family members, regardless of whether the employer paid contributions or not. 60 year-old fighters, who have no other income, will have the right to a cash benefit of 25 per cent of the average wage in the Federation, then an additional payment for those who need up to five years to retirement. In addition, within the new law it is defined that members of the MUP during the war were part of the armed forces of the Army of Bosnia and Herzegovina, “concluded Bukvarević.

If the requests of the Veteran Association are fulfilled, they will not protest for their rights anymore. The timeframe for today’s defined conclusions is 60 days.
